Åstøltjørna
Åstøltjørna is a lake in Strand, Rogaland, Western Norway. Åstøltjørna is situated nearby to the hamlet Jøssang, as well as near Botne.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Preikestolen or Prekestolen is a tourist attraction in the municipality of Strand in Rogaland county, Norway. Preikestolen is a steep cliff which rises 604 metres above Lysefjorden. Pulpit Rock is situated 3½ km southeast of Åstøltjørna.
